Introduction of Shipping Container Manufacturing
Shipping containers are typically made from resilient products, primarily steel, and created to hold up against severe ecological conditions throughout transport. Manufacturers produce numerous kinds of containers, including basic dry containers, refrigerated containers, open-top containers, and special containers developed for harmful products.

Shipping containers come in various sizes and setups. Here is a list of common types of containers that manufacturers produce:
Standard Dry Containers: The most frequently used type, fit for general cargo.Refrigerated Containers (Reefers): Designed for transferring disposable items, equipped with temperature control systems.Open-Top Containers: Ideal for transferring oversized cargo that can not fit in a standard box.Flat Rack Containers: Used for carrying heavy equipment and large items; they have no walls or roofing system.Tank Containers: Utilize a tank for carrying liquids or gases securely.High-Cube Containers: Taller than basic containers, supplying additional volume for cargo.Aspects Influencing the Shipping Container Manufacturing Sector

What is the typical life expectancy of a shipping container?
The average life-span of a shipping container is about 10 to 15 years with proper upkeep. Nevertheless, many containers can be refurbished and recycled for much longer.
2. How are shipping containers categorized?
Shipping containers are classified based on size (20-foot, 40-foot), type (dry, refrigerated), and condition (new, used, refurbished).
